Brief summary
This study proposes to evaluate the safety and efficacy of PF-03715455 in subjects with moderate to severe Chronic Obstructive Pulmonary Disorder.
Interventions
Orally inhaled placebo twice a day (BID) for 4 weeks
680 micrograms BID, Orally inhaled PF-03715455 for 4 weeks

Eligibility
Inclusion criteria
* Female subjects of non-childbearing potential and male subjects between the ages of 40 and 80 years, inclusive * Subjects with a diagnosis, for at least 6 months, of moderate to severe COPD and who meet the criteria for Stage II-III disease * Subjects must have a smoking history of at least 10 pack-years
Exclusion criteria
* Current evidence or history within the previous 6 months of any clinically significant disease (other than COPD) or abnormality in the opinion of the Investigator that would put the subject at risk or which would compromise the quality of the study data * A COPD exacerbation requiring treatment with oral steroids or hospitalization for the treatment of COPD within 3 months of Screening

Participant flow
Pre-assignment details
Participants were randomly assigned in a 1:1 ratio to receive either PF-03715455 680 micrograms (mcg) twice daily for 4 weeks or matching placebo in Period 1. Participants who were randomized to PF-03715455 during Period 1 then received placebo for 4 weeks during Period 2 after a 28 to 49-day washout period, and vice versa.

Outcome results
Change From Baseline in Trough Forced Expiratory Volume in 1 Second (FEV1) at Week 4
FEV1 is the maximal volume of air exhaled in the first second of a forced expiration from a position of full inspiration. Trough FEV1 was obtained from spirometry, performed before study treatment administration.
Time frame: Baseline (Day 1), Day 29 (Week 4)
Population: The modified intent-to-treat (mITT) analysis set included all randomized participants who received at least 1 dose of study drug; n=number of participants analyzed in respective arms for category.
| Arm | Measure | Group | Value (MEAN) | Dispersion |
|---|---|---|---|---|
| PF-03715455 680 mcg Twice Daily | Change From Baseline in Trough Forced Expiratory Volume in 1 Second (FEV1) at Week 4 | Baseline (n=8,7) | 1.368 liters | Standard Deviation 0.3534 |
| PF-03715455 680 mcg Twice Daily | Change From Baseline in Trough Forced Expiratory Volume in 1 Second (FEV1) at Week 4 | Change at Week 4 (n=6,6) | -0.047 liters | Standard Deviation 0.0983 |
| Placebo | Change From Baseline in Trough Forced Expiratory Volume in 1 Second (FEV1) at Week 4 | Baseline (n=8,7) | 1.456 liters | Standard Deviation 0.5209 |
| Placebo | Change From Baseline in Trough Forced Expiratory Volume in 1 Second (FEV1) at Week 4 | Change at Week 4 (n=6,6) | 0.080 liters | Standard Deviation 0.231 |
Change From Baseline in Sputum Cell Counts Over 4 Weeks
Sputum cell counts included total neutrophils counts and differential (percent \[%\]), total cell count, total macrophage count and differential (%). Change over 4 weeks was to be presented.
Time frame: Baseline, Week 1 to Week 4
Population: It was not meaningful to summarize sputum cell counts as there were too few participants in the sputum sub-study and, of those, too few adequate sputum specimens to be meaningfully summarized.

Maximum Observed Plasma Concentrations (Cmax) of PF-03715455
Time frame: Pre-dose on Day 7 and Day 21; post-dose on Day 7 (10 minutes and 1 hour post-dose) and Day 29
Population: As pharmacokinetics (PK) was not a primary objective of the study, only sparse PK sampling was performed to allow for a population PK analysis. As the study was prematurely terminated, there were too few subjects to perform this analysis. Therefore, the PK was not analyzed.
